Join a World-Class Academic Trials Unit. Are you a strategic leader with a passion for clinical research? The Liverpool Clinical Trials Centre (LCTC), within the University of Liverpool's Faculty of Health and Life Sciences, is seeking a dynamic Head of Clinical Trial Operations to lead on all aspects of operational activity. As a key member of the LCTC leadership team, you will drive operational excellence, strategic growth, and stakeholder engagement across a diverse portfolio of clinical trials—from first-in‑human studies to large-scale randomized trials. You will collaborate closely with the LCTC Director to align operations with institutional goals and research priorities.
